Salvage of USS Oklahoma (BB-37), 1942-44
Ductwork installed to ventilate the capsized battleship's starboard
side blister during salvage work.
Photographed 11 December 1942, as the ship was being prepared
for righting. Note the lugs welded to the blister side, to which
the righting cables will be attached.
